In regards to hikes that could be fun for a toddler, I would recommend not just hiking to Mirror Lake, but also doing the Mirror Lake loop trail. Also hiking in Yosemite Valley from the campground as far west (beyond Yosemite Lodge) on the Valley Loop trail should be rewarding. He could have some fun at the beach area near Swinging Bridge, or at the giant sand bar along Mirror Lake.
Other suggestions: hiking to Sentinel Dome and hiking up and down the Mariposa Grove of Giant Sequoias.
If they're still offering the tram tour this year at the Mariposa Grove (don't know when they're planning to phase it out), a less strenuous option would be to take the tram tour up to the top of the Mariposa Grove and then hike back down to the parking lot.
The Four Mile Trail shouldn't be too bad either if you schedule a break (like having a lunch break at Union Point) in the middle of the hike to ease the constant grind of an all downhill hike. (I would have him hold your or your wife's hand while hiking across the Four Mile Trail's traverse between Glacier Point and the first set of switchbacks. The rest of the FMT should be fine, though.)
